Logo
Property
Find Properties

Peace Pagoda, Darjeeling

Darjeeling
Peace Pagoda, Darjeeling
Peace Pagoda, Darjeeling
Peace Pagoda, Darjeeling
Peace Pagoda, Darjeeling

Please wait, we are initiating a call...